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Anerley to St James Park (Exeter) start from as little as £17.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Anerley to St James Park (Exeter) start from £57.70 one way, or £79.70 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Anerley to St James Park (Exeter) are available for £87.90 one way, or £92.70 return

Station Facilities and Amenities

Anerley Station houses a variety of facilities to ensure a smooth travelling experience. The ticket office is open from 07:30 to 10:00, Monday to Friday, providing assistance for purchasing and collecting tickets. Additionally, ticket machines available at the station allow you to purchase and collect tickets all day. Collecting tickets bought online is a breeze with the accessible ticket machines equipped with induction loops for those with hearing impairments.

While the station lacks a waiting room, there is seating available for passengers. CCTV surveillance enhances the safety of passengers and their belongings. For cycling enthusiasts, six bicycle stands with CCTV monitoring are located on Platform 2, although there is no sheltered storage.

Anerley Station ensures accessibility to all passengers, with step-free access available via street to facilitate movement between platforms. In contrast, the station doesn’t provide accessible toilets or a first-class lounge. For support, customer help points and an induction loop system are available to assist passengers. Staff can be approached at the ticket office for further guidance and support.

Facilities at St James Park (Exeter)

St James Park is a minimalist station with straightforward amenities. While it doesn't boast a ticket office or ticket machines, travelers can still prepare ahead by purchasing tickets online. For those with accessibility needs, it's important to note that while there's some step-free access, reaching the Exeter-bound platform involves a degree of difficulty with no fully accessible route available. However, the Exmouth-bound platform can be accessed via a steep ramp.

Despite the absence of wait rooms, refreshment facilities, and an ATM, you'll find a seating area to rest your feet. There's also an induction loop within the station to assist those with hearing impairments. Although staff-driven assistance is not available, a help point ensures that information and support needs are met.

Travel Connections and Onward Journeys

Transport links from St James Park offer opportunities to explore Exeter and beyond. While direct taxi services aren't available at the station, the nearby Old Tiverton Road provides convenient bus stops for onward travel. For cycling enthusiasts, although no bicycle hire is directly available, the station offers four parking spaces for bicycles.
